Exploring Popular Choices for Residential Roof Coverings

Dumpster

When exploring residential roof coverings, the choice of materials plays a pivotal role in determining not just the aesthetic appeal but also the longevity and functionality of your roofing system. Two popular options in the market today are asphalt shingles and metal roofing. Asphalt shingles have long been the go-to choice for many homeowners due to their affordability, ease of installation, and diverse color options. According to recent data from the Construction Industry Research Information Group (CIRIG), asphalt shingles account for over 80% of residential roofs in the United States, a testament to their popularity. They are known for their durability, capable of withstanding various weather conditions, including high winds and snow loads.

On the other hand, metal roofing has gained significant traction among homeowners seeking a more durable and low-maintenance alternative. Steel and aluminum are popular choices due to their exceptional corrosion resistance, ability to reflect heat, and longer lifespans compared to asphalt shingles. For instance, metal roofs can last up to 50 years with proper maintenance, significantly reducing replacement costs over time. Additionally, metal roofing offers better insulation, which translates into energy savings for homeowners. Factors to Consider When Selecting Long-Lasting Materials

Dumpster

When selecting materials for long-lasting roofing, several key factors come into play. For residential properties in Queens, where diverse weather conditions can take a toll on structures, choosing robust and durable materials is paramount to ensure longevity and minimize maintenance costs. One of the primary considerations is material composition. High-quality roofing materials often feature superior resistance to elements like UV rays, heavy rainfall, snow accumulation, and strong winds—all common in Queens’ unpredictable climate. For instance, asphalt shingles, a popular choice for their affordability, need high-grade backing and core to withstand extreme temperatures and avoid premature cracking or curling.

Another critical aspect is the material’s ability to handle moisture absorption and insulation properties. Proper water resistance is essential to prevent leaks and internal damage. Some materials like TPO (Thermoplastic Olefin) membranes offer superior waterproof capabilities, making them ideal for regions with high rainfall. Furthermore, incorporating reflective coatings on metal roofing can significantly enhance energy efficiency by reflecting solar heat, reducing interior temperature, and lowering cooling costs—a significant benefit in New York’s hot summers.

Additionally, the structural integrity of materials should be evaluated. Dense, thick materials like concrete tiles or metal panels offer superior wind resistance compared to thinner alternatives.
